About tree works applications
Applications for works to trees cover protected trees: consent under a tree preservation order, or six weeks notice for trees in a conservation area. More in our guide to planning application types.

P/2026/02326/TPO5D Awaiting decision
70 North End Road, London, W14 9EP
Felling of a mature, dead Sycamore tree (T21) located on Land to the Rear of 70 North End Road, subject to Tree Preservation Order TPO/23/7/70. Following a recent inspection of the highway it has been noted that the tree is dead, the crown of which has the potential to fall onto the surrounding highway network managed by TfL. To mitigate this it is intended to remove all crown material and leave as a standing monolith. Works to reduce risk of failure and damage to the highway and its users.
